Original Description

By completing this course, learners will be able to design clear, insight-driven dashboards that visualize project health and team performance, and evaluate dashboard feedback to improve clarity, usability, and decision-making impact. Learners will build confidence in selecting what information matters most, organizing it effectively, and refining dashboards based on real stakeholder needs. Build Insight Dashboards is designed for IT management professionals who want to move beyond simply reporting data to enable better conversations and decisions. The course focuses on practical, job-relevant skills, using realistic scenarios that mirror how dashboards are used in meetings and day-to-day operations. You will practice assembling dashboards, interpreting ambiguous feedback, and making thoughtful tradeoffs between detail and clarity. What makes this course unique is its emphasis on evaluation and design reasoning, not just tools or visuals. Rather than following rigid rules, learners develop judgment about why certain dashboards succeed while others fail. Through hands-on practice, guided reflection, and scenario-based assessments, you’ll gain skills you can immediately apply to improve the dashboards you support today—and continuously refine them as needed to evolve.
